    UFC Rankings Shake-Up: Moicano Ascends, Adesanya and Holloway Stumble

    In the ever-evolving landscape of UFC rankings, last weekend’s events have triggered significant shifts across multiple divisions. Lightweight veteran Renato Moicano delivered a commanding performance at UFC Vegas 115, dismantling Chris Duncan and securing the No. 9 spot in the lightweight Top 10. This impressive victory has caused Mauricio Ruffy and Rafael Fiziev to each descend one rung on the lightweight ladder.

    The UFC rankings are determined by votes from media members, who cast their ballots for the top fighters in each weight class and pound-for-pound. It’s important to note that champions and interim champions are automatically placed at the top of their respective divisions and are not eligible for voting in their weight classes. However, they can be considered for the pound-for-pound rankings.

    Meanwhile, the middleweight division has seen a notable change, with former champion Israel Adesanya being ousted from the Top 5 following his loss to Joe Pyfer at UFC Seattle. This setback has opened the door for other contenders to climb the ranks and make their mark in the highly competitive middleweight category.

    In the featherweight division, Josh Emmett has lost ground after a dominant performance by Kevin Vallejos at UFC Vegas 114. Emmett’s setback has caused a ripple effect in the rankings, with other fighters eager to capitalize on the opportunity to ascend.

    Perhaps one of the most surprising developments is the descent of Max Holloway in the pound-for-pound category. Holloway, a former featherweight champion, was outclassed by Charles Oliveira at UFC 326, leading to a reassessment of his standing among the UFC’s elite.

    As the UFC continues to deliver thrilling action and unforgettable moments, fans can expect further changes in the rankings. With highly anticipated events like UFC 327 on the horizon, the light heavyweight division, in particular, is poised for a shake-up that could reshape the landscape of the UFC rankings.
